What is a Generic Drug?

A generic drug is a copy of the brand-name drug with the same dosage, safety, strength, quality, consumption method, performance, and intended use. Before generics become available on the market, the generic company must prove it has the same active ingredients as the brand-name drug and works in the same way and in the same amount of time in the body.

The only differences between generics and their brand-name counterparts is that generics are less expensive and may look slightly different (eg. different shape or color), as trademarks laws prevent a generic from looking exactly like the brand-name drug.

Generics are less expensive because generic manufacturers don't have to invest large sums of money to develop a drug. When the brand-name patent expires, generic companies can manufacture a copy of the brand-name and sell it at a substantial discount.

    Description

    Cosentyx is a prescription medication to treat plaque psoriasis that may also be prescribed for psoriatic arthritis or ankylosing spondylitis treatment. It is a monoclonal antibody medication that works to suppress the inflammation and swelling that is the primary cause for these conditions. With plaque psoriasis treatment this medication is most commonly prescribed when the person will be requiring phototherapy or systemic as part of their treatment, and Cosentyx dosing will vary based on the condition being treated plus whether the patient is an adult or child.

    Directions

    Cosentyx dosing will vary: 

    Plaque psoriasis / psoriatic arthritis: adults - 300 mg (two 150-mg injections) given every week for 5 weeks. After week 5, two 150-mg injections of Cosentyx 1x every 4 weeks. 

    Children - children weighing less than 50kg will take one 75 mg injection every week for 5 weeks. Children weighing more than 50kg will take a single 150mg injection every week for 5 weeks. After week 5, Cosentyx doses are given once every 4 weeks. 

    Dosage may vary for active psoriatic arthritis. 

    Ankylosing spondylitis / non-radiographic axial spondylarthritis: adults - loading dose with one 150-mg injection once a week for 5 weeks. After week 5, a 150-mg injection 1x every 4 weeks. Without a loading dose - a 150-mg injection once every 4 weeks. 

    Ingredients

    The active ingredient in Cosentyx is Secukinumab.

    Cautions

    Tell your doctor of any history of chronic or recurring infections, tuberculosis, inflammatory bowel disease, or latex allergies before beginning on Cosentyx.

    Use Cosentyx when pregnant or breastfeeding only if your doctor approves it. 

    Receiving live vaccines while using Cosentyx may be inadvisable, and in any instance you will need to discuss this with your doctor before receiving the vaccine.

    Side Effects

    Cosentyx side effects are a possibility, and some users may have diarrhea, minor respiratory infections, headache, or skin rash. If Cosentyx side effects are experienced you may want to discontinue use and talk to your doctor again regarding plaque psoriasis treatment medication options.
